Why the Pulse Matters
Endogenous growth hormone is released in pulses, primarily during deep sleep. Continuous elevation (as seen with exogenous GH) suppresses the body's own release and carries a different risk profile. The CJC-1295 + Ipamorelin combination is researched specifically because it preserves pulsatile release.
Both peptides share a short (~30 minute) half-life, which is deliberate: a compound that clears quickly produces a discrete spike rather than a sustained plateau. The pairing also exploits the well-documented synergy between GHRH-pathway and ghrelin-pathway stimulation — the combined pulse is larger than the sum of either alone.
